Calibration and Safety Checks
Based on
EN/IEC 62353 2
nd
ed.
, Annex F, em-tec GmbH recommends that devices are sent in
every two years in order to be checked in regard to their technical safety requirements as well
as their measurement accuracy. Valid international and national standards and regulations
must be taken into account. The test protocol listed on the next page can be used for the
check. If errors or limit excesses are determined during the tests, do not continue to use the
device and please contact our service department (see chapter “Error Correction, Support and
Service”).
em-tec’s service department provides a calibration service which ensures and improves
measurement accuracies.
This calibration service also includes the supply of an exchange device, if necessary. Please
contact our service department in advance for more information.

Environmental Protection and Disposal
Packaging
Packaging materials are made from environmentally friendly materials. The packaging materials will be
disposed of by em-tec GmbH upon request.
Disposal
The SonoTT
TM
Ultrasonic FlowComputer and its accessories must be disposed of in accordance with the
applicable national provisions for electronic components. In accordance with the requirements of EU Directive
2012/65/EC
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ment (WEEE), our customers in the EU are entitled to return
all waste deriving from the products to us – in clean and disinfected condition. The em-tec GmbH WEEE
registration number is:
DE 99135207
.
Upon receipt, we repair or dispose of these components properly. For our address please see the very beginning
of this manual. For the best utilization of raw materials, the product and its components and accessories should
not be disposed of together with household waste. All parts must be collected separately from household
waste and disposed of in an environmentally responsible way in accordance to local regulations.
•
Before disposal, decontaminate all parts according to the procedure applicable in the clinic.
•
If you have questions about disposal, please contact em-tec GmbH’s service department.
•
Waste may only be brought to the appropriate recycling facility if there is no risk of potential infection
from electrical and electronic waste.
•
Please note that the device contains a Lithium battery.
